Table of Contents

Introduction Chapter 1: The Presence of Joseph Beuys and the Struggle Over his Legacy in Berlin Chapter 2: Absencing and Presencing in Exhibition Narratives Chapter 3: Collectors’ Space and the Agents of Narration Chapter 4: The Ludwig Collection in Budapest and the Absent Eastern Europe Chapter 5: Interrogating the Archival Logic Chapter 6: Archival Absence Afterword: Turning Absence into Difficult Knowledge
